>                  There is a metric hardware store in Memphis that I used to
> buy stuff like that from. Problem is the shoulderd part won't be the same.
> They were still available from GM a while back as well. As for grade...
> Grade 8 is the hardest. Hard bolts are not always the best. In many
> applications like body mounts control arms etc you often don't want a grade
> 8 bolt because it is much more likely to break as it doesn't have the
> flexibility that a lower grade bolt has.
